Variant summary
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BP4_StrongBS2
The NM_001005333.2(MAGED1):c.193C>T(p.Leu65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000551 in 1,034,497 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 20 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 12/17 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Apr 15, 2024 | The c.193C>T (p.L65F) alteration is located in exon 3 (coding exon 2) of the MAGED1 gene. This alteration results from a C to T substitution at nucleotide position 193, causing the leucine (L) at amino acid position 65 to be replaced by a phenylalanine (F).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
